Solution for What is 27 percent of 150:

27 percent *150 =

(27:100)*150 =

(27*150):100 =

4050:100 = 40.5

Now we have: 27 percent of 150 = 40.5

Question: What is 27 percent of 150?

Percentage solution with steps:

Step 1: Our output value is 150.

Step 2: We represent the unknown value with {x}.

Step 3: From step 1 above,{150}={100\%}.

Step 4: Similarly, {x}={27\%}.

Step 5: This results in a pair of simple equations:

{150}={100\%}(1).

{x}={27\%}(2).

Step 6: By dividing equation 1 by equation 2 and noting that both the RHS (right hand side) of both
equations have the same unit (%); we have

\frac{150}{x}=\frac{100\%}{27\%}

Step 7: Again, the reciprocal of both sides gives

\frac{x}{150}=\frac{27}{100}

\Rightarrow{x} = {40.5}

Therefore, {27\%} of {150} is {40.5}
